📸 Victoria Uwadoka x LinkediIn In a celebratory ceremony held in July 2025, Nestlé Nigeria formally inducted 49 women entrepreneurs from Agbara, Ogun State, into its Empowering Rural Women Project. This newest cohort marks an exciting extension of a programme that began in August 2021 with just 50 women in Abuja and has grown steadily across multiple regions including Lagos, Ogun, Cross River, and Rivers. To date, 429 rural women have now benefited from this initiative. Henry Ojuor – Founder, OnAfrica Angels & Director of Programs at Startupbootcamp AfriTech Launched around November–December 2023, OnAfrica Angels is a mentor-led angel investor network initiated by Startupbootcamp AfriTech (a pan‑African tech accelerator founded in 2017). OnAfrica Angels is designed to support promising early-stage African tech startups with both capital and operational guidance. https://youtu.be/qOX75KehZcU Africa Deep Tech Challenge (ADTC) 2025 is powered by Future Africa and in collaboration with Ilorin Tech Hub, CcHub, and IHS.  The theme, Resource-Constrained Computing, is a pan-African challenge designed to spotlight and empower the next generation of innovators solving complex problems with limited resources. Whether it’s building AI models on edge devices, designing offline-first systems, decentralized compute or developing energy-efficient tech, this challenge invites you to rethink what’s possible when constraints inspire creativity. The Green Youth Upskilling Program (GYUP) is a forward-looking initiative powered by The Oando Foundation, with NCIC – designed to prepare young Nigerians for emerging opportunities in the green economy. As climate change and environmental challenges reshape the global workforce, this program equips youth with practical, future-focused skills that promote sustainability, innovation, and economic inclusion. In 2025, GYUP is looking to equip 25 passionate and driven young individuals who will receive: Hands-on training in renewable energy, recycling innovation, sustainable agriculture, and climate tech. Jenny Chapman – UK Minister for Development New UK trade measures to boost Nigerian exports, create jobs and support economic growth across the continent. Part of the UK’s broader strategy to deepen partnerships with Nigeria and support inclusive global trade. African exporters and entrepreneurs are set to benefit from a new package of UK trade reforms unveiled on July 10, 2025. Known as the Trade for Development, it is designed to simplify access to the UK market and strengthen economic ties between the UK and developing countries.
